Job Description
Conduct research under PI mentorship. Design, execute, and analyze experiments or studies. Collect, manage, and interpret datasets. Contribute to protocols, manuals, and regulatory documents. Collaborate with the PI, faculty, and research teams on project direction and results interpretation. Prepare manuscripts, abstracts, posters, and presentations for peer-reviewed journals and scientific meetings. Assist in preparing research proposals or other funding submissions. Participate in seminars, workshops, and professional development activities. Develop and follow an Individual Development Plan (IDP). Mentor graduate or undergraduate students, interns, or trainees. Present research findings at meetings. Maintain accurate and up-to-date research records. Adhere to IRB, IACUC, data security, and other compliance policies. Attend required departmental and University orientation and training sessions. This position requires a formal degree in the cited discipline area(s) to ensure that candidates have advanced knowledge, analytical skills and professional competencies necessary to perform the duties of the position. The level of degree is commonly recognized as the standard qualification for similar roles in the public and private sector, ensuring that the university remains competitive with industry aligned practices, enhances collaboration with external partners, and supports the delivery of services and programs that meet professional and market-driven expectations. Five (5) years of research experience in a wet biological laboratory with research experience in cell and molecular biology. PhD in subject areas related to cell and molecular biology and developmental biology. Research experience in wet biological laboratories with experience in cell culture, high-resolution imaging and molecular biology techniques. Extensive Experiences in working with mitochondrial biology, transcriptional regulation and epigenetics. Experience with large-scale genomics data data analyses such as RNA-seq, single cell RNA-seq and documentation of those data related to wet lab research projects . Experience in successfully executing research projects leading contributing to peer reviewed publications. Communication. Interpersonal skills. Organization. Attention to detail. Computer skills.
